Key skills the assessor in fact watches
Assessors are not trying to trick you. They are seeking constant application of a little collection of lifesaving behaviours. The most effective newcastle first aid training courses make these explicit very early in the session, so you can practice them before the official evaluation:
- Scene safety and security and first impression. You do not become a 2nd casualty. Check the area, use handwear covers if offered, relocate risks if safe to do so. Say what you are doing aloud. Clear communication calms you and improves group performance. Responsiveness and breathing check. Tap and yell. If less competent, open the airway and look for normal breathing for approximately 10 secs. Agonal breathing is not typical breathing. Students usually think twice below, so experiment a timer. Activation of help. Call 000 very early and plainly. If people are about, delegate specifically: "You in heaven t shirt, phone call 000 and bring the AED." Unclear commands waste seconds. Quality compressions. Center of the upper body, a minimum of one third of upper body depth, around 5 centimeters in adults, at 100 to 120 per min. Complete recoil. Minimal disruptions. If you stop, it must be for an AED shock or to change compressors at the two minute mark. Ventilations when suggested. If your program consists of rescue breaths, provide two effective breaths over roughly one 2nd each, looking for upper body rise. If you are doing compression-only m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, keep the rhythm and do not pause for breaths. Defibrillator use. Turn it on, use pads correctly, comply with triggers, and guarantee no person touches the individual throughout evaluation or shock. State "stand clear" and move your stare to check. Teamwork and handover. Turn compressors every 2 mins to lower fatigue. When paramedics show up, offer a succinct handover with time started, shocks provided, and any known history.
During official assessment, you will generally perform a two minute cycle on an adult manikin and show risk-free AED usage. Several newcastle first aid program layouts additionally call for a youngster and infant situation, plus choking feedbacks. The assessor will score you on technique and security, yet they are likewise paying attention for your voice. If you whisper your instructions or forget to pass on, your technique might experience even if your hands are strong.
What practical circumstances instruct that manuals cannot
I as soon as ran a situation in a busy café near the foreshore. The trainee in charge passed on wonderfully, however when the AED showed up, she put one pad also near to a steel locket. The defibrillator would still analyze and shock, however the burn threat increases and pad bond decreases. That is a blunder you only make when, and it is why props matter. Practical practice with clothing elimination, precious jewelry, sweat, sun block, and body hair shows you sensible workarounds:
- Shave or press hard. Several AED kits consist of a razor. If you can not shave an extremely unshaven breast swiftly, press the pad firmly to create adhesion, or button to a 2nd set if the first sheds stick. Dry the chest. A towel or garments aids. Wetness under pads perplexes evaluation and can minimize shock effectiveness. Pad placement with gadgets. For dental implanted pacemakers or medication patches, position the pad a minimum of a few centimeters away. Get rid of patches with a gloved hand and wipe the area prior to sticking pads.
A strong cpr program newcastle based will not only inform you these factors, it will make you do them under simulated stress. The same goes with baby CPR. Your thumbs must do the compressions, your fingers surround the breast, and your breaths are gentle smokes. Learners who just review it frequently blow as well hard, which risks gastric rising cost of living and throwing up. Practice adjusts your touch.

Building fatigue resistance without harming yourself
The solitary most significant shock for first-timers in mouth-to-mouth resuscitation programs newcastle wide is how swiftly they tire. Correct compressions need body weight over straight arms, shoulders directly over the hands, and a constant rhythm. If you flex your arm joints, your triceps muscles stress out and your deepness endures. Here is a secure method to construct tolerance in the week prior to your training course:
- Practice two brief collections of compressions on a firm pillow or exercise mat, sixty secs each, when a day. Count aloud to 30 at a brisk speed to mimic the rhythm, after that rest for a breath cycle, and continue. Focus on maintaining your shoulders piled and your wrists neutral.
You can not flawlessly replicate depth on a cushion, yet you can train pose and rhythm. During the program itself, speak out early concerning wrist discomfort or knee discomfort. Assessors desire you to be successful and can recommend easy adjustments like a foam pad for your knees or a somewhat different hand overlap. Exhaustion is not an indicator of weak point. It is an indicator you are really pushing difficult sufficient to perfuse the brain.
AED confidence genuine settings
Public accessibility AEDs in Newcastle stay in gyms, shopping centers, sporting activities facilities, some bars, and bigger workplaces. Models vary by brand name, yet they share a reasoning: transform it on, comply with prompts, and do not touch during evaluation. An underrated part of training is practicing the little steps around AED make use of that shave seconds and decrease mistakes:

- Open the case and tear the pad plan prior to you quit compressions. If you have a second rescuer, they prep while you compress. Stick the pad in one certain motion from one corner to the various other to avoid capturing air bubbles. Keep cables out of your way by directing them toward the person's shoulder, not across the chest. State "stand clear" loudly, then look both means and to confirm no person is touching the person. Do not just trust your voice.
During assessments, I have seen people freeze after a shock, waiting for a verification that the heart rebooted. The AED will inform you when to resume. Do not wait. Premium compressions right away after a shock are important. If your course does not enable genuine electrical power for security reasons, take the motivates seriously beginner CPR training Newcastle anyway. State your "stand clear" out loud and act as if the shock is actual. Developing the behavior is the goal.

Choking scenarios and what assessors pay attention for
Choking is a high-stress, low-visibility emergency. In a strong emergency treatment and cpr training course Newcastle students need to run through grownup, youngster, and baby choking reactions with manikins that mimic partial and complete air passage blockage. Assessors seek 2 points: technique and decision-making. Strategy covers back strikes and breast thrusts with correct pressure and hand placement. Decision-making covers when to switch from back impacts to breast thrusts, when to quit if the things gets rid of, and when to begin mouth-to-mouth resuscitation if the individual becomes unresponsive.
An usual mistake is soft back impacts that pat as opposed to supply force. You need company, up blows in between the shoulder blades, with the individual leaning onward to let gravity aid. For babies, sustain the head and neck and keep the air passage neutral, not hyperextended. When the object clears, reassess breathing and expect residual blockage. If the person goes limp, transfer to the flooring and start mouth-to-mouth resuscitation, treating it as a cardiac arrest up until tried and tested or else. This transition is where numerous learners are reluctant during evaluations, so practice it twice.

Keeping abilities fresh in between courses
Standards suggest rejuvenating CPR abilities at the very least every 12 months. Reasonably, you will certainly decrease within three to six months if you do not practice. Short, organized refresher courses assist. In Newcastle, many suppliers supply quick cpr correspondence course Newcastle choices that run 60 to 90 mins for returning learners that have actually completed the online theory. In between courses, you can stay sharp by:
- Practicing 60 to 90 seconds of compressions once a month on a pillow, concentrating on stance and rhythm. Locating the local AEDs where you work, shop, and exercise. Stroll to them when so you recognize the route. Rehearsing the ten-second script for acknowledgment and activation out loud.
Confidence develops the same way physical fitness does: a couple of top quality reps on a regular basis.
